Suppose there is an artificial satellite revolving round the planet mars at a height of 125 km. What is the orbital velocity of the artificial satellite. Radius of Mars is `3.375 xx 10^(6) m` and the mass of the Mars is `6.420 xx 10^(23) kg`.

To find the orbital velocity of an artificial satellite revolving around Mars at a height of 125 km, we can follow these steps: ### Step 1: Understand the Formula for Orbital Velocity The formula for the orbital velocity \( V_o \) of a satellite is given by: \[ V_o = \sqrt{\frac{G \cdot M}{r}} \] ...
